We visited the picturesque small town of Garachico which was once a bustling port. In 1706 nature changed the destiny for the town when Montana Negro erupted, spewing rivers of lava that swept through the town and destroyed the harbor. The lava that filled the harbor has been transformed into unusual rock pools.
